Webpot
Webpot is a web application for translating portable object files used for localization of free softwares. Webpot itself is also a free software distributed under the terms of the GNU General Public License (GPL). The main features are:
- No software download. The translation is done on the web so a translator only needs is a unicode-enabled browser to get the work done. No additional softwares are needed. He can even contribute translations from an internet cafe.
- Teamwork. Webpot enables teamwork by splitting a PO file into small chunks so every translator can pick his parts and work in parallel.
- Locking. Webpot provides automatic locking on the chunk level to prevent translators from stepping on each other's feet. The lock expires automatically so no chunks will be taken "hostage" by a translator indefinitely.
- Versioning. Webpot have a simple versioning mechanism to keep track all the changes.
- Credit keeping. Webpot keeps track of credit bookkeeping ("who translated what") to allow accurate credit attribution.
- Error correction. Webpot performs sanity checks on the translated string to correct most common errors like unbalanced double quotes and inconsistent newlines when compared to the msgid.
- Internationalization. Webpot is an internationalized application. It currently supports 2 languages: English and Traditional Chinese. It uses your favorite language configured in your browser to display messages whenever possible.

The programs of Webpot are written entirely in Python, a free object-oriented scripting language. The development was started by Ping Yeh in April 2005.
